Astronauts Nie Haisheng (R), Liu Boming (C) and Tang Hongbo wave during a see-off ceremony for Chinese astronauts of the Shenzhou-12 manned space mission at the Jiuquan Satellite Launch Center in northwest China, June 17, 2021. (Xinhua/Li Gang)
Astronauts Nie Haisheng (C), Liu Boming (L) and Tang Hongbo wave during a see-off ceremony for Chinese astronauts of the Shenzhou-12 manned space mission at the Jiuquan Satellite Launch Center in northwest China, June 17, 2021. (Xinhua/Li Gang)